Make A Poll On Facebook


Here are actions to follow in producing a survey on your Facebook page:

1. Visit to the Facebook and go to the page that you are supervising.

2. Find the status upgrade window on the page timeline. Click "Deals" and then find the alternative "Concerns".



3. Create an interesting concern to engage your audience.

4. Now it's time to add survey options! Exactly what you have to do now is to add possible answers for your concern and those will work as options for your fans to select from when voting. You can add any number of choices here. In the bottom left corner of this window you will see an alternative "Enable anyone to add options". If you check this function you will make it possible for anybody to add alternatives for instance brand-new answer possibilities for your concern. This possibility can often lead to people adding unimportant alternatives so use this option with care. On the other hand, if you wish to restrict the choices and to keep an eye on feedback on the particular topic, it's finest to uncheck this choice.



After you have actually effectively posted your question individuals can address it, they can likewise like, comment and share. When somebody answers the question, the question can become openly visible on their personal profile.

How to see questions you answered on Facebook

1. Go to your timeline/ profile

2. Find the button "Activity log"

3. You will see a list that reveals Photos, Likes, Comments. Below you will see a button labeled "More". Click the "More" button and you will see a broadened list of options and one of them will be "Questions". Here you can find all of the questions you have ever responded to on Facebook, organized in chronological order.



The huge concern

In 2011 a lady called Heather Marie Hollingsworth made headings by publishing, what appear as an ordinary concern on her Facebook profile. Remarkably, she ended up getting over 4 million responses. How did she do it? Well, it all began with a basic question: "Clearing out my buddies list in the next couple of days ... Do you wan na stay?".

She added three survey alternatives to pick from:

"Yes, keep me", "Do not care" and "No, not truly".

Her good friends began addressing the question and the response would appear on their wall. Then, their pals, who saw the concern, thought that a person of their own pals was cleaning his/her pal list and they aspired to remain on the list. So they also joined the poll and quickly the question spread all over the Facebook like a forest fire.

This anecdote revealed two things. Question can be very viral as well as, no one desires to be "unfriended".

Why should you use questions?

Concerns are an easy way to obtain feedback from your audience relating to topics that relate to your organisation. Anyone on Facebook can see, comment and respond to your concern (even if they haven't currently liked your page). People use questions for all sort of things, for example big music festivals would ask their audience which artists would they prefer to see performing on the festival, and individuals would start including their preferred bands. Dining establishments would post products from their menu to discover which ones are the most popular among their Facebook followers. All sorts of analytical data might be collected utilizing this enjoyable and engaging method.

It's constantly great to add a range to the way you communicate with your followers and questions provide a way to break your standard posting pattern. Use them from time to time to discover how your followers feel about your work, products, company, campaigns, etc. Posting fun and fascinating content will absolutely cause more engagement on your page, eventually getting more likes and expanding your audience.
